I have an Xbox 360 4 GB. I try to install it on a regular flash drive 16 GB. I still cannot play the game even though its installed on the flash drive. Do I need an external Hard Drive or a Xbox flash drive? Are those different from regular USB flash drives? Any ideas?

You can not install an external HDD, X360 does not accept more than 32 GB external storage devices. What you can do, and I think is time for you to do it, is to get an INTERNAL X360 compatible HDD, there are 250, 320 and 500 GB X360 compatible HDDs available, you can either purchase an original X360 HDD or purchase a compatible ready to install HDD from a specialized vendor ( you can find them in e-bay ) usually those discs cost half of what a MS original disc costs.
